Umbrella Pipes
Umbrella pipes are structural elements used in construction, especially for tunneling and excavation projects. They consist of steel pipes installed in a radial pattern to stabilize the ground and provide support in areas where soil or rock conditions are weak or unstable. These pipes act as a protective canopy, preventing collapses and ensuring structural integrity during excavation. They are commonly used in soft ground tunneling, soil reinforcement, and landslide protection systems. Umbrella pipes are installed using drilling techniques and can be grouted to enhance strength and durability. Their flexibility allows them to adapt to varying ground conditions, making them a reliable solution for complex engineering challenges.

Main Uses Of Umbrella Pipes

Ground Stabilization
Provides temporary or permanent support in areas with weak or collapsing soil/rock.

Pre-Support in Tunneling
Reinforces the roof or crown of a tunnel before excavation begins, preventing collapses.

Slope Stabilization
Used in excavations and embankments to prevent slope failure.

Protection of Structures
Prevents settlement or displacement of nearby structures, such as buildings or roads, during tunneling or excavation.

Water Management
Sometimes used to control water inflow in tunnels by acting as a barrier or channel.
Know More About Installation Process
- Drilling: Holes are drilled in the crown or sides of the tunnel or excavation.
- Pipe Placement: Umbrella pipes are inserted into the drilled holes.
- Grouting (Optional): Cement or grout may be injected through perforated pipes to fill voids and improve ground cohesion.
- Excavation: Controlled excavation is carried out beneath the umbrella pipe support.
Main Advantages Of Umbrella Pipes
There are several advantages of using Umbrella Pipes, the most important are the following:
1. Enhanced Stability- Prevents collapse or settlement in weak or loose ground conditions.
2. Versatility- Suitable for a wide range of soil and rock types.
3. Ease of Installation- Can be installed using standard drilling equipment.
4. Improved Safety- Reduces the risk of ground failure during tunneling or excavation.
5. Supports Complex Projects- Essential in urban and infrastructure projects where precision and ground control are critical.
Features
Material :
Typically made from high-strength steel, ensuring durability and resistance to deformation under high loads.
Installation Pattern :
Installed radially or in a fan-like arrangement around the tunnel crown or excavation area.
Diameter and Length :
Varies based on project requirements, usually ranging from 50 mm to 200 mm in diameter and several meters in length.
Perforated or Non-Perforated :
Perforated pipes allow grout injection for additional stabilization.
Corrosion Resistance :
May be coated or galvanized to resist corrosion, especially in waterlogged areas.
Load-Bearing Capability :
Designed to bear high loads and redistribute stresses within the surrounding ground.
Compatibility :
Works well with other support systems like shotcrete, rock bolts, and steel arches.

Applications Of Umbrella Pipes
Tunneling Projects
- Soft ground or loose soil tunnels (e.g., urban tunnels, metro systems).
- Rock tunnels with fractured or weak zones.
Deep Excavations
- Excavations in soft soil or areas prone to landslides.
Urban Construction
- Tunnel construction near or under buildings, roads, or other infrastructure.
Mining Operations
- Provides pre-support in mine shafts and galleries.
Hydropower Projects
Used for underground works in dam and hydropower plant construction.
Road and Railway Construction
- Stabilizes slopes or embankments in infrastructure projects.

Limitations

Cost
Higher initial investment compared to simpler stabilization methods.

Specialized Equipment
Requires drilling and installation equipment, which may not be readily available in all locations.

Time-Consuming
Installation and grouting can add time to project schedules.
